-
安装依赖
$ yarn
-
启动项目
$ yarn dev
-
登录 NPM 仓库
$ npm login
-
修改版本 每次发布前需要更改 package.json version 字段, 提高版本号
-
发布依赖
-
发布正式版本
$ npm publish
-
添加 tag 发布测试版本
$ npm publish --tag=beta
-
安装测试包
$ npm i <packageName>@beta
-
严禁使用 var 定义变量, require 引入文件
import { defineComponent, h, toRef } from 'vue'
export default defineComponent({
name: 'MLabel',
props: {
value: {
type: String,
required: true
}
},
setup(props) {
const label = toRef(props, 'value')
return {
label
}
},
render() {
return h('span', [`${this.label}`])
}
})